What is a Fine Line Tattoo?
Okay, so what is a fine line tattoo exactly? Well, imagine a tattoo that's created using a single needle or a very small grouping of needles. This allows the artist to create incredibly thin and delicate lines that look almost like they've been drawn with a pen. The result is a subtle, elegant, and often minimalist design. Fine line tattoos are known for their intricate details, clean aesthetics, and ability to capture complex images in a simplified form. Unlike traditional tattoos that often use bold, thick lines and heavy shading, fine line tattoos focus on precision and subtlety. This style is perfect for those who want a tattoo that is understated yet impactful, something that adds a touch of elegance without being too overwhelming.

Choosing the Right Artist
Okay, this is super important, guys. Finding the right tattoo artist is crucial for any tattoo, but especially for fine line work. Because the lines are so delicate, you need someone with a steady hand, a keen eye for detail, and experience in this specific style. Look for artists who specialize in fine line tattoos and have a portfolio that showcases their work. Pay attention to the consistency and precision of their lines, the complexity of their designs, and the overall quality of their work. Don't be afraid to ask questions and discuss your ideas with the artist to ensure they understand your vision and can bring it to life.
Before making a decision, take the time to research different artists and read reviews from their past clients. Look for artists who have a reputation for being professional, reliable, and attentive to their clients' needs. Check their social media pages and websites to see examples of their work and get a sense of their artistic style. Don't be afraid to reach out to multiple artists and schedule consultations to discuss your ideas and get a feel for their personality and approach.
Moreover, it's important to choose an artist who prioritizes safety and hygiene. Make sure the artist works in a clean and sterile environment and follows proper sterilization procedures. Ask about their sterilization practices and make sure they use disposable needles and other equipment. Your health and safety should always be a top priority, so don't hesitate to ask questions and voice any concerns you may have. By choosing a reputable and experienced artist who prioritizes safety and hygiene, you can ensure that you have a positive and safe tattooing experience.

Before making a final decision, it's also important to consider the longevity of fine line tattoos. Because the lines are so thin, they may be more prone to fading or blurring over time, especially if they are not properly cared for. However, with proper aftercare and regular touch-ups, you can help keep your fine line tattoo looking its best for years to come. Talk to your artist about the potential for fading or blurring and ask for recommendations on how to maintain the vibrancy of your tattoo.
Moreover, it's important to be realistic about your pain tolerance. While fine line tattoos are generally considered to be less painful than traditional tattoos, they can still cause some discomfort. The level of pain you experience will depend on your individual pain tolerance, the placement of the tattoo, and the length of the session. Talk to your artist about pain management options and be prepared to take breaks if needed.
